Four women athletes to watch at Tokyo Worlds

Double Olympic champion Beatrice Chebet at the Paris Olympics. [AFP]

The journey to Japan is intensifying for athletes around the world, with just  two months to go to the World Athletics Championships Tokyo 25.

While many of the sport’s stars will be looking to secure their spots for the global showpiece when they compete at their national championships next month, here we highlight some of the athletes who could light up the Japan National Stadium from September 13-21.
